Description
Talygarn Manor comprises beautifully restored and converted manor house, standing in about 50 acres of superb gardens and grounds. Adjoining the manor house is a stylish high quality development very much in keeping with the character of the original house and comprising apartments and townhouses which have been finished to a high quality standard. The property enjoys the benefit of use of all the grounds, including sunken gardens, tennis court, woodland, lake, games room etc. This really is a most pretty setting. There are good local facilities within walking distance in the village of Pontyclun, which also has a railway station on the Bridgend to Cardiff line. A few minutes down the road is the market town of Cowbridge, with an extensive range of market town facilities, whilst to the North there is major out of town shopping at Llantrisant, Talbot Green. Easy access to M4 Motorway and other major roads brings major centres within easy commuting distance including capital city, Cardiff, Newport, Swansea etc.

Talygarn Manor is a unique development comprised of a restored manor house, town houses and apartments enjoying use of c.50 acres of communal grounds including sunken gardens, tennis court and BBQ area. Located in the manor is full access to a library and games room with snooker and pool tables. The property also benefits from access to a nearby lake with a dedicated walking path, the "Talygarn Trail".
Services - All mains services are connected to the property. Heating via gas combination boiler. There is an annual service charge payable on the property - this covers the upkeep of the grounds and parklands, buildings insurance, window cleaning, CCTV plus the maintenance of communal areas that includes the roof and external walls of the property. For further details please enquire at our office.
The property is Leasehold: 999 years from 2002. Ground rent £50 paid half yearly. The property is sold with the benefit of a share in the management company.
